Find the Best Optometrists in durham, Connecticut

Locate trusted Optometrists in Durham, CT providing eye exams, vision correction, and eye health management. 1 specialists listed.

Doctor image

Frances Sites

Cataracts, Color Blindness, Glaucoma, Hypertropia, Lazy Eye, Macular Degeneration


16 Main St Ste 201 Durham, CT 06422
female doctor silhouette

Doctor Name

Medical Field